TCS Headcount Nosedives: Major Restructuring Signals Change in Tech Giant

Tata Consultancy Services (TCS) reported a drastic reduction in its workforce, marking a 14-quarter low. The IT giant's strategic restructuring aims to realign its workforce with evolving technological demands, focusing on emerging technologies like AI. This move, affecting 19,755 employees, primarily targets middle and senior management roles. While TCS assures support for impacted employees, the IT world is closely watching its bold steps towards future-readiness.

TCS Announces Strategic Layoffs Amid Global IT Downturn

Tata Consultancy Services (TCS) has announced the layoff of around 12,000 employees, impacting mainly middle and senior-level staff, as part of a strategic transformation towards becoming a future-ready organization. The IT giant aims to focus on AI and market expansion, disputing mass layoff rumors while ensuring support for affected employees.

Blue Cross Blue Shield of Michigan Cuts 220 Jobs in a Major Cost-Saving Move

Blue Cross Blue Shield of Michigan announces the layoff of 220 employees and decision not to fill 400 open positions, aiming to cut costs amidst rising healthcare expenses. The specifics of the affected departments remain undisclosed, stirring concerns among employees and the healthcare community. Infosys Faces Backlash Over Fourth Round of Trainee Layoffs at Mysuru Campus

Infosys has laid off 195 more trainees from its Mysuru campus, making it the fourth round of cuts since early 2025. With nearly 800 trainees already affected, the wave of layoffs has sparked public outrage and raised questions about Infosys’s training and assessment practices. In response, the IT giant is offering support through upskilling programs, outplacement services, and sponsored training. Meanwhile, the Karnataka Labour Department's investigation cleared Infosys of any wrongdoing, as discrepancies in performance criteria continue to stir controversy.

RBC Lays Off Staff Amid HSBC Canada Acquisition Restructuring

In the wake of its recent HSBC Canada acquisition, the Royal Bank of Canada (RBC) has announced layoffs across several departments as part of its restructuring efforts. The exact number of affected employees remains undisclosed while the bank emphasizes support for those laid off. This move comes despite a 5% workforce increase, largely due to last year’s acquisition.

Cargill Restructures with Strategic Layoffs: A Minor Trim or Major Move?

Cargill, the global food behemoth, is gearing up for future growth by announcing layoffs that will affect less than 1% of its workforce. This move, framed as a strategic restructuring rather than a financial crisis response, leaves questions lingering about the impact and direction of one of the world's leading agribusinesses.
